1624 Army Court

HMH prepared the public and onsite improvement plans for the redevelopment of 1624 Army Court in Stockton, delivering a comprehensive civil engineering package that supports both public frontage upgrades and private-site functionality. Public improvements include new curb, gutter, sidewalk, and ADA-compliant pedestrian routes, along with roadway conform paving, striping, and traffic-control staging within the city right-of-way. Utility upgrades include new and reconstructed storm drain and sanitary sewer laterals, water service connections, and coordination with existing city infrastructure to ensure full compliance with Stockton’s standards. Onsite improvements include detailed grading and drainage design to manage surface flows and maintain positive drainage to new inlets, as well as truck circulation design for cold-storage and warehouse operations. The plans define access drives, loading areas, and onsite utility routes, and incorporate code-compliant accessibility paths, pavement sections, erosion control measures, and construction details needed for permitting and inspection. Together, the public and onsite plans create a buildable, coordinated framework that supports safe access, efficient site operations, and long-term infrastructure performance.
